OFFENSIVE TECHNICAL-TACTICAL ANALYSIS ON NBA FINALIST TEAMS: A CASE STUDY

ANÁLISE TÉCNICO-TÁTICA OFENSIVA DE EQUIPES FINALISTAS DA NBA: UM ESTUDO DE CASO

ABSTRACT

The San Antonio Spurs (SAS) teamwork and the team led by three players of the Miami Heat (MIA) marked the 2014 NBA finals. This study aimed to analyze the offensive actions on those games. Game indicators were obtained through the official NBA box-scores and game analysis took place through an adapted version of the IAD-BB. Field goals made, assists, and total points presented significant association between the teams, in which the SAS presented higher scores in comparison to the MIA. While the SAS presented a significantly higher absolute frequency of offenses with three to five and six to eight passes made, the MIA had a higher number of offenses with zero to two passes made. Significant association was identified for the shooting conditions between the teams, in which the SAS presented a higher number of shots under ‘passively guarded’ and wide-open conditions, whereas the MIA had a higher number of shots under pressure. However, neither teams’ shooting efficacy indicated a significant association. We belive that the higher number of field goals made, assists, total score, and a higher frequency of offenses with a bigger number of passes can be considered the determining factors for the SAS success in the games investigated.

For the development of the study, we used the official video recordings of the five games of the 2013/2014 NBA finals, which were acquired by the researchers to conduct this study. The sample consisted of a total of 527 statistical analysis units, selected from a total of 3,737 units.

Instruments for Data Collection

Box-Scores: Box-scores are scoutings that comprise the analysis of various game indicators of each athlete, and according to each quarter and period, as well as total match data. In addition, the “play-by-play” description of the game is presented, which lists all actions performed by the athletes on the court. These numbers are collected by NBA statisticians and made available on the league’s official website.

The NBA box-score analysis comprised 13 game indicators related to basketball offensive actions, namely: field goals made, field goals attempted, field goal percentage, three-poing field goals made, three-point field goals attempted, three-point field goals percentage, free throws made, free throws attempted, free throws percentage, offensive rebounds, assists, turnovers, and total score. Field goals made, field goals attempted, and field goals percentage comprise two and three point shots. It should be emphasized that the data referring to game indicators are characterized as discrete quantitative type, considering the counting of frequency of occurrence. Data from game analysis, in their turn, are defined as ordinal qualitative, due to the researchers’ interpretation for game actions based on a likert scale.

Because of the centrality of the investigation on the offensive collective construction of the investigated teams, the analysis included only set offenses carried out by means of a shot and only passes made on the offensive court. Fast breaks, regained offense, and passes made on the defensive court were excluded. In addition, although the term “shooting” suggests the act of throwing the ball into the basket in parabola movement, the game indicators and the shooting actions analyzed through the instrument used included layups, dunks, and alley-oops.

Results

Although the NBA box-score analysis included 13 game indicators, the data in Table 1 show only those that revealed significant association, as well as all indicators related to two- and three-point field goals. It is worth noting that three game indicators showed a significant difference of means: field goas made (p=.023), assists (p<.001), and total score (p=.004). Besides these indicators, it should be noted that, even though both investigated teams had similar amounts of field goals attempted (two and three-point field goals) and three-point field goals attempted during the analyzed matches, the SAS obtained the highest mean of field goal percentage for both game indicators. The effect size analysis indicates that field goals made and total score are characterized as medium effect, and assists as large effect.

Table 1
Statistical analysis of game indicators of the NBA Finals in the 2013/2014 season

The total count of set offenses pert team in the five matches analyzed were similar, with 263 offenses for the SAS team and 264 for the MIA team. The number of passes made in the 527 offenses of both teams varied from zero pass to eight passes before shooting. As it can be seen in Figure 2, while the SAS team performed more frequently two and four passes in the offenses made, the MIA team concentrated the offense with just one pass.

Figure 2
Number of set offenses according to the amount of passes made

In the overall calculation of offenses made by the investigated teams (Table 2), offenses with zero to two passes (57.9%) stood out, suggesting the concern of the teams in finishing the offense with little use of this fundamental. However, a detailed analysis of the teams revealed significant differences in terms of number of passes made per offense (p<.001). While the MIA team performed more frequently (75.4%) offenses with fewer passes (zero to two passes), the SAS team performed more offenses with a larger number of passes: three to five passes (51.0%), and six to eight passes (8.7%). Medium effect size was identified for this analysis.

Table 2
Incidence of set offenses by category, considering passes made past mid-court.

As for the teams’s shooting conditions over the analyzed games, the data in Table 3 revealed that most of the shots were made under pressured conditions (64.9%), followed by passively guarded (22.0%) and wide open (13.1%). Analyzing the teams individually, a statistically significant difference in the investigated shooting conditions was identified (p=.006). The MIA team made more shots under pressure (71.6%) and the SAS team made more shots in passively guarded (24.7%) and wide open (16.7%) conditions. Despite the significant p-value in the correlation between these variables, the effect size is small.

Table 3
Conditions of the shots made by the teams in set offenses

Regarding to shooting efficacy considering the shooting conditions analyzed, the results in Table 4 did not reveal significant association between the two variables (p>0.05). Overall, the efficacy of the shots of both teams showed similar numbers, regardless of shooting conditions. It is important to note that, under pressure, the MIA presented higher scores for field goals made (48.1%), while the SAS presented higher values under passively guarded (61.5%) and wide open (59.1%) conditions.

Table 4
Shooting efficacy considering shooting conditions in set offenses

The significant difference in the total score between the teams investigated can be clarified by the balance level of the NBA finals scores in the 2013/2014 season. While the difference was only two points in the MIA’s only win, in the four games won by the SAS the differences in the final score were, sequentially, 15, 19, 21, and 17 points. Considering that there was no significant association in the efficacies of the field goals made in set offenses (although a significant difference was observed in the means of the field goals made indicator), it is believed that the analysis focused only on set offense has made it impossible to identify a significant association of the teams with shooting efficacy. Furthermore, since the number of field goals made in set offense was similar between the teams (SAS 134; MIA 133), it is suggested that the significantly higher mean in the total score indicator by the SAS comprises the points generated from other types of offense and free throws, aspects not investigated in this study. Thus, there is a need for future analyses to contemplate fast breaks and regained offense to understand game models of basketball teams better, as coaches can encourage the use of certain offense types that require the players’ offensive technical-tactical qualities to increase chances of success.

Conclusions

Faced with the results obtained, the evidence points to field goals made, assists, and total score as game indicators associated with the SAS and, possibly, determinants for their success in the 2014 NBA finals. The SAS’s offensive teamwork was also evidenced by the higher frequency of assists and offenses with a large number of passes compared to the MIA. These results corroborate the proposal that a greater number of passes with the movement of a basketball team provides better shooting conditions.

Although the SAS team had more favorable shooting conditions compared to the MIA team in set offense, the efficacy of this fundamental was not significantly associated with the condition in which they were performed. It is believed that some factors not herein investigated may contribute to an offensive analysis of basketball teams in further studies, such as individual technical quality of the athletes, game moment, shooting zone, shooting type, and offense type. Therefore, future studies should analyze these factors to allow an understanding of technical and tactical offensive qualities of NBA athletes and how they influence the final result of a basketball game.
